Evaluating Your Yard and Preparation the Format
When you're ready to set up a sprinkler system, the very first step is assessing your lawn and preparing the format. Take note of sun exposure and any shaded spots, as these elements affect water requirements.
Following, consider the water stress available to you. Test it utilizing an easy stress gauge to verify your system can work properly. Plan the placement of sprinkler heads based on coverage; you'll want them to overlap a little to prevent dry patches.
Map out a rough layout, noting the places of the major lines and lawn sprinkler heads. Consider the sorts of sprinklers you'll utilize and their reach. Planning meticulously now will certainly make your installation much easier and confirm your plants get the correct amount of water.

Determining Trench Deepness
Determining the ideal trench depth is crucial for guaranteeing your lawn sprinkler system functions successfully. Usually, you'll intend to dig trenches concerning 6 to 12 inches deep, depending upon your neighborhood climate and the sort of pipelines you're using. Much deeper trenches aid prevent pipelines from freezing if you live in an area with freezing temperature levels. Make certain to take into consideration the dimension of your pipes; bigger pipes may need deeper trenches for appropriate installation. In addition, examine regional codes or guidelines, as they might dictate particular depth demands. As you dig, maintain the trench size manageable-- around 12 inches is typically adequate. By doing this, you can conveniently mount and access the pipes when required, ensuring your system operates efficiently.

Mounting Lawn Sprinkler Heads and Valves
Installing lawn sprinkler heads and valves is a crucial action in producing an effective irrigation system for your grass or yard (Sprinkler installation). Begin by positioning the sprinkler heads at the marked spots, ensuring they're uniformly spaced for ideal protection. Dig a tiny hole for each and every head, verifying it's deep sufficient for correct installation
Following, affix the sprinkler heads to the pipelines, protecting them securely to protect against leaks. Usage Teflon tape on the threads for additional assurance.
When it pertains to shutoffs, choose an area easily available for maintenance. Mount the shutoffs according to the producer's instructions, connecting them to the mainline pipelines. Make sure they're level and protected, as this will certainly assist with constant water flow.
Ultimately, test each sprinkler head and shutoff for correct feature before hiding any type of pipes. This action guarantees your system runs efficiently and efficiently, giving the most effective take care of your plants.
Linking the Main Water
With the sprinkler heads and shutoffs safely in position, you'll currently link the major water supply to imp source your watering system. Start by finding the main water line, normally near your home's structure. Close off the supply of water blog to stop any kind of leakages or spills during the procedure. Next, make use of a pipeline cutter to produce a tidy cut in the main line, ensuring it's the appropriate size for your fittings. Install a T-fitting to divert water right into your automatic sprinkler. Make sure it's securely protected, and usage Teflon tape on the threads for a water tight seal. After that, attach the PVC pipeline resulting in your lawn sprinkler to the T-fitting. Validate all connections are leak-free and snug. Once everything's in place, turn the water back on slowly, inspecting for any leaks at the joints. This action is important for a smooth operation of your automatic sprinkler.
Checking the System and Modifications
After you've attached the major supply of water, it's time to check your automatic sprinkler. Switch on the water and observe exactly how each zone runs. Walk your yard to look for even insurance coverage, making certain no areas are as well wet or completely dry. If you observe any type of dry spots, it could mean a lawn sprinkler head is obstructed or misaligned. Readjust the heads appropriately to direct water where it's required most.
Ultimately, make note of the watering duration required for every zone and adjust your timer settings to optimize water usage. Regular screening and changes will certainly assist keep an effective system that keeps your landscape thriving.
